Anabezi is a mesmerizingly beautiful place, where you have a chance to truly immerse yourself in the wilds of the Lower Zambezi National Park. From the moment our tiny plane touched down we saw the most incredible wildlife, the area is completely unspoilt and simply teeming with it! The camp itself is very luxurious despite its remote position. The rooms were very set along a risen walkway, distanced apart for complete privacy and very spacious for two people (could easily fit three), with indoor and outdoor bathrooms, private plunge pools and a large viewing deck overlooking one of the small tributaries that run into the Zambezi, where lots of game come to drink. The pods from the Ana trees that surround the camp are a big draw for the local elephants, meaning that they are always wandering close by, and on occasion, happily munching by the entrance to your room! There is no pretention here, you are really in the middle of the bush, and can get incredibly close to some amazing animals, but the Anabezi staff are always on hand to walk you to and from your room to ensure that the path is clear.
